#e4e07d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4e07d is composed of 89.4% red, 87.8%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 45.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 57.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 69.2%. #e4e07d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ffa with #c9c100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#e4e07d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4e07d has RGB values of R:228, G:224,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.45,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14999677.

Shades and Tints of #e4e07d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#101003 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4e07d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b3ad is the less saturated color, while #fcf665 is the most saturated one.
